Hi there

I have just installed a fresh install of 4.5.5.

Everything works perfectly as far as registration goes UNTIL I add the account login module to another page (Like my home page).

When I do this, and then set the Login page to be my Home page via Admin >> Site settings >> advanced settings, then logout and then try and register, after I submit the registration form, the return URL that is generated is the following : http://www.mediamuse.co.za/AboutTheMuse/tabid/36/ctl/Register/returnurl/+/ - it seems to lose the last part of the URL (which as far as I can see when I click the register button to get to the registration form should be http://www.mediamuse.co.za/AboutTheMuse/tabid/36/ctl/Register/returnurl/+/Default.aspx  - however, when the form is submitted, the return URL loses the default.aspx part of the string.

Any ideas as to how to fix this ? My client needs the login on the homepage, but its useless if the users can't get a seamless registration process .

I must just add, that the users are being registered in the system - they just don't get properly redirected after registering.

Thanks

 

 
New Post
8/24/2007 5:41 AM
 

Just to further isolate this issue - it only appears to happen on Public regsitrations. If I change regsitration type to validated, the site seems to work fine.
